William H. Frey

MERIDEN -- William H. Frey Jr., 64, of 60 Hanover St., died Wednesday, April 24, 2002 at his residence.

He was born in Hartford on Jan. 16, 1938, the son of the late William H. and Dorris Meeker Frey Sr. He was self-employed in the advertising business, he was a U.S. Air Force veteran and had been a member of the U.S. Air Force Band.

He is survived by a son and daughter-in-law, William H. and Shawna Frey III of Washington D.C.; a grandson, Krezian Frey also of Washington D.C.; a sister and brother-in-law, Judith and Robert Panciera of Meriden; three nieces and a nephew.

A memorial service will be held at the convenience of the family. There are no calling hours. Arrangements are under the direction of the Beecher & Bennett Flatow Funeral Home, 48 Cook Ave., Meriden, CT.

Thomas F. Hulett

WALLINGFORD -- Thomas F. Hulett, 71, of Ridgeland Road, Wallingford, died Wednesday, April 24, 2002 in his home after a courageous battle with cancer. He was the beloved husband of Marjorie Kennedy Hulett.

Born in North Haven, June 20, 1930, a son of the late Gilbert and Elizabeth McCallum Hulett, he was a Wallingford resident for many years. He was the proprietor of Tom's Seamless Gutters in Wallingford, for 23 years and also had been employed as a heavy equipment operator for the Tilcon Co. Mr. Hulett was a veteran of the Korean War, having served in the U.S. Army and was a member of the Veterans of Foreign Wars, Budleski Post of Yalesville. He was an avid fisherman, who enjoyed fishing and crabbing in the salt waters of Misquamicut.

Besides his wife, Marjorie, Mr. Hulett is survived by his two daughters and son-in-law, Elizabeth Hulett and her fiancee, Glenn Packard of Wallingford and Faye and Edward Ralph of Plantation, Fla.; his son and daughter-in-law, Thomas Hulett II and Cheryl Hulett of Wallingford; his grandchildren, Richard Hulett, Melanie Hulett of Wallingford and Kristen Ralph; his brother, Gilbert Hulett of North Haven; and several nieces and nephews.

His family will receive relatives and friends in the Yalesville Funeral Home, 386 Main St., Yalesville Friday from 5 to 7:45 p.m. Funeral services will be held at 8 p.m. Interment will be private. Gifts in his memory can be sent to the Connecticut Hospice, 100 Double Beach Road, Branford, CT 06405.

Winifred Clavet

WALLINGFORD -- Winifred Cyr Clavet, 71, of Old Colony Road, Tracy section of Wallingford, died Thursday, April 25, 2002 in the Maine Medical Center in Portland. She was the wife of Thaddee Clavet.

Born in Grand Falls, New Brunswick, Canada, Feb. 11, 1931, a daughter of the late Louis and Anna Bosse she was a Wallingford resident for 46 years. She was a parishioner of Our Lady of Fatima Church.

Besides her husband, she is survived by her three daughters and two sons-in-law, Linda and William Gagne of Wallingford, Lise and Armand Couture of Meriden and Ann Clavet of Wallingford; her grandchildren, Shanelle King, Ryan Gagne, Nicholas Couture and Danielle Couture; her two great-grandchildren, Alexia Jandreau and Katelynn Couture; her two sisters, Annette Dube of Lawrence, Mass., and Raymonde Landry of St. Francis, New Brunswick, Canada; and many nieces and nephews. She was predeceased by her daughter, Joyce M. Clavet; and her son, Chanel Clavet.

Her family will receive relatives and friends in the Wallingford Funeral Home, 809 North Main St. Ext., Wallingford Sunday from 3 to 7 p.m. Funeral services will be held Monday at 9 a.m. from the Wallingford Funeral Home, when the funeral cortege will proceed to Our Lady of Fatima Church, where a Mass of Christian burial will be celebrated at 10 a.m. Interment in Walnut Grove Cemetery, Meriden, will be private.
